> 3 dayI bought this unit to replace a broken T5-1000. These units function the same but I find that the field sense voltage measurement is finicky and often just find myself using the probes for accurate readings. There is a small area on the back of the unit that you touch to ground out and get the reading. The screen illuminates green to indicate you are reading correctly, but it still isnt perfect. This function is kind of a fancy non contact voltage tester (wiggly) in that it gives a reading but it can be off by more than 50 volts.
